- The distance between Gomel, Belarus and Milwaukee, Wi, Usa is approximately 7,904 km or 4,911 mi.
- To reach Gomel in this distance one would set out from Milwaukee, Wi bearing 34.4° or NE and follow the great circles arc to approach Gomel bearing 137.3° or SE .
- Both have a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Both are in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ome.
- The annual average temperature is 1.3 °C (2.3°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 3.2 °C (5.8°F) less in Gomel. The continentality subtype is subcont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 248.4 mm (9.8 in) less which is equivalent to 248.4 l/m² (6.1 US gal/ft²) or 2,484,000 l/ha (265,556 US gal/ac) less. About 5/7 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.5° lower in Gomel than in Milwaukee, Wi.
